OK, your gonna need to help me with this one cause i dont have Cuemix, so im not really following, i think. Heres my issue... If you want three distinct mixes, but only one track in the DAW can control the DM for each input at a time...how can you use the DM for the other two mixes? Sounds like youre running back through the DAW and introducing ASIO latency for the other 2 mixes, no?

Gotcha, thanks for the explanation. Im only using REAPER now and im using a patchbay to split the signal from the pre. One goes to desk>headphone amp for monitoring with cans, the other to the soundcard for recording. Zero latency. ;) Im happy with this setup and will probably keep using it even if REAPER gets DM. :)

In nuendo with rme you could control the RME DSP faders from inside nuendo. I remember you couldnt do parellel routing from INSIDE nuendo that way, but the rme dsp software did allow it. I dont know if that wasnt part of the DM spec or not. My main problem with it personally is that you cant hear thru the plugins in series (sort of) for the monitored input
